If webcomics count, there are a few quality ones out there with good worldbuilding. Unsounded, Kill Six Billion Demons, and Digger are probably the best of the bunch.

For example, you'll notice in pic related that Duane Adelier uses a sign with two languages on it, because there are a few different ones floating around in this setting. Duane is from Alderode, which is a stratified society with six different classes (and a disgraced classless strata). The different classes are named after hair color, being Copper, Jet, Bronze, Gold, Silver, and Platinum.

The main way magic gets done in this setting is through manipulation of the Khert, and using it to move aspects of different substances around. Alderode has a fucked-up Khert called the Dhamakhert, which affects the different classes in Alderode differently. Basically, it tends to trade lifespan for magic ability. So Jets live 200 years but have barely any range to cast with, while Plats make powerful mages that only live to age 30 or so.

The exception are Golds, which aren't particularly affected by the Dhamakhert. This is because Golds were the originally the Tanish race of people, and the original inhabitants of the land that makes up Alderode.. They are part of Alderode because they were conquered by a bunch of Western Tribesman a long fucking time ago. Because the Tanish originally invented the magic system everyone uses (Pymary), the language is still used to cast spells.

All of this doesn't even cover the two clashing religions on the continent, or Alderode's main rival (the Communistic country of Cresce). The worldbuilding is really quite expansive.

I'd say the big two's main universes have fuck all for world building. To me world building means the rules of the setting are put in place and the stories being told in that setting work because they adhere to those rules and background lore.
The big two are all over the place and the rules change according to writer and character.

Spider-Man's origin has pathos because it was an accident and he makes a choice to be a hero, then you read in Dr. Strange that there is no such thing as an accident and everything is preordained. In terms of world building, that kind of flip-flop sucks.

The various Troy books have good world-building. The world of Troy is fleshed out to the point that there is no earth-like fauna save for humans, who each have a unique magical power.
Anything by Arleston is worth a read.

Also, Requiem the Vampire Knight comes to mind.

And there's this great AD2000 series called Brass Sun. Still waiting on new issues, but the stories that are out are worth the read for the setting alone. It's set in a clockwork galaxy.

The early decades of Marvel had EXCELLENT world building. It wasn't really until Jim Shooter was fired (and then especially after Tom DeFalco stepped down as Editor in Chief) that "the Marvel Universe" began to fall apart into an incoherent mess with no real continuity and just in general made no sense whatsoever.
